Any idea on how it may vary from the original 2006 edition?

There was a thread on this book back in May when it was first announced.


One member here posted on Tom Womack's FaceBook page asking that question and received this reply from the author:


Quote:
Tom Womack posted:
"It is approximately 45% longer with new, updated and expanded content. The 1st edition had 35-40 maps and photos. The 2nd edition will have around 90. Definitely worth the price of admission!"
